About Pelle

Profile · context · trajectory

Pelle Larsson is a guard for the Miami Heat, wearing number 9 and contributing as a rotational piece in the backcourt. He stands 6'0" and weighs 215 lbs, bringing a sturdy build for his position. Larsson played college basketball at Arizona before making his way to the NBA.

Through 71 games this season, Larsson is averaging 11.1 points, 3.4 rebounds, and 3.3 assists per game across 25.9 minutes of action, suggesting consistent enough rotation usage to be relevant for prop betting purposes. His field goal percentage sits at 46.1%, while his three-point shooting comes in at 28.2%, which is a notable weakness from beyond the arc. His free throw percentage of 61.8% adds another layer of risk in certain prop markets. With a plus/minus of 1.1, he is roughly a neutral contributor to Miami's on-court margin.
